
On January 17th 2019 at 8.30 AM, Asst. Prof. Dr. Pimporn Thongmuang, director of the Education Center, Samut Songkhram, Suan Sunandha Rajabhat University, together with the staffs attended the ceremony on the day of King Ramkhamhaeng. Mrs. Sukanda Worachetbancha, governor of Samut Songkhram presided over the ceremony while judiciary, military, police, civil servants, state enterprises, local leaders, and provincial Red Cross committees participated in the ceremony in order to commemorate King Ramkhamhaeng's greatness towards the Thai people in Sukhothai period when His Highness had presided over the country. He had created an important cultural heritage of the nation and also had invented the Thai alphabet around the year 1283.
For the history of King Ramkhamhaeng Day, the cabinet resolution on October 5th, 2010, agreed that the King Ramkhamhaeng Day on January 16th of every year to be a state ceremony day which is not considered a public holiday at the Provincial Administrative Organization Auditorium.
